Forza 5: Play Past Games, Get Free Cars
If you've played Forza Motorsport 2, Forza Motorsport 3, Forza Motorsport 4, or Forza Horizon on Xbox 360, you may be eligible for free, new cars when you start playing Forza Motorsport 5 on Xbox One.

Starting today, players can login to Forza Rewards and claim in-game credits based on their experience with the series. The tier level you're in is determined by numerous factors, including achievements earned, miles driven, and more. According to Microsoft, all rewards are stackable, "so if you are Tier 5, you get that level's rewards plus all the lower-tier cars and credit bonuses."

Tier 2: Ford Fiesta, 10,000 Credits


Tier 3: Audi RS 7, 20,000 Credits


Tier 4: Ferrari F12, 40,000 Credits


Tier 5: McLaren P1, 80,000 Credits

Just read something that now confuses me. Microsoft claims that the 1,250 car tokens you get from the limited edition is enough to puchase any car in the game from the beginning.

What is the difference between car tokens and in-game credits?

edit: meh I should have googled first lol. Apparently Tokens are the currency you buy from XBL and use to get cars. You can't sell or gift any cars you buy with tokens. In Forza 4 the most expensive cars cost about 3 tokens(no word if this continues in 5). Each token was about $1. They are giving you $9.99 worth of tokens with the limited edition to get you started with some of the hotter cars. The credits you earn in the game are the base currency for the game. Anything you buy with credits can be sold or gifted as normal. I never bought tokens or researched them so I had no clue. I also read that tokens cannot be used to purchase cars from other players who auction their cars up with custom paint and tuning.

Don't count on it...It sounds like Fanatec is balking at the fact that they need to write their OWN SDK and cannot use Logitech's. Drive Club developer Evolution Studios has said that their game will work with any wheel provided the manufacturer provides them with an SDK. Sony is not going to write an SDK for them, developers won't write an SDK, the manufacturer of the device has to and so far only Thrustmaster has done so. The funniest thing is they sell a $400+ wheel and use emulated drivers from Logitech to get it to work on the PS3. They can't be bothered to even write their own device drivers or SDK for the product they sell for that much money?

http://www.neogaf.com/forum/showthread.php?t=658933

LOGITECH has discontinued their console peripheral division in 2013 and there is no sign they will continue to produce new models of the wheels too. It has to be noted how Logitech was using Immersion Company's licensed force feedback SDK - TouchSense™ - that was both powering their haptic force feedback and communicated with either PS2/PS3 console via their SDK. It has to be seen how will that affect compatibility of their legacy models for PS4 (Formula GT, Driving Force GT, DFP, DFGT G25, G27, Wingman Formula...) because in order for that wheels to work both Sony and Logitech has to agree on support and I presume Immersion Co. should be payed some royalites as well (not sure about this because I do not know is the license for fuctionality based on platform or device).

Quote from Logitech (26-08-13):



FANATEC was using their own version of emulated Logitech's SDK to run their wheels on PS3 console in either G25/G27 mode (model dependable) and I guess situation with legacy Fanatec models (GT3V2, GT2, PWTS, CSR, CSRE, CSW) will solely depend on situation about Logitech compatibility (as described above). Of course, Fanatec could either try to develop their own PS4 SDK (would be the best solution, but I am not certain would legacy models support such SDK, probably could, but we do not know) or emulate some theoretical "supported" one (such as Thrustmasters's, but that is very unlikely from various reasons I do not want to go into now). Fanatec clarification about possible next-gen compatibility of current models (23-08-13) added below.

As obvious from quote above, the fact that some SDK worked on PS3 does not mean anything for the PS4 as platform. So, at this point we have no real idea about actual PS4 support for wheel peripherals from the previous generation.

Forza Motorsport 5 Car Pass Priced

Forza Motorsport 5 Car Pass Priced
First 10 car pack to be available on launch day, includes the new LaFerrari.

Microsoft has revealed the Forza Motorsport 5 Car Pass will set players back USD$49.99/AUD$ $64.95 and the first pack will be ready for the game’s launch on November 22.

Several days ago Turn 10 announced plans to support Forza Motorsport 5 with a series of DLC car packs following the launch. Previous Forza titles have been similarly supported. The Forza 5 car pass will cover six packs of 10 cars.

According to Microsoft the car pass is said to represent an 18 per cent discount compared with purchasing them individually. As with previous Forza games players will be able purchase the monthly car packs in bundles or just grab individual cars à la carte

The LaFerrari Car Pack, available on launch day, will feature Ferrari’s new 950-hp hybrid hypercar and nine additional vehicles yet to be announced. Subsequent packs will be available the first week of every month, beginning January through March 2014.
